Abstract
- The effects of the hKvbeta1.2 beta subunit of the human atrium on hKv1.5 currents were analyzed in an experimental model in which the Kvbeta subunit functioned as a channel-blocking particle. The currents from the hKv1.5 delayed rectifier K+ channel in Xenopus oocytes were rapidly activated to a plateau current level during pulses to a range of potentials in the positive voltage range. Furthermore, hKvbeta1.2 confered rapid inactivation on the delayed rectifier K+ channel hKv1.5.
